Buying Guide

  • Mix ratio and packaging: Most kits use a 1:1 ratio by weight or volume. Choose a kit that matches your preferred measuring method and includes mixing tools.
  • Working time and cure time: If you are new to molding, look for longer working times (30–40 minutes or more) and cure windows in the 3–12 hour range, depending on project size.
  • Viscosity and bubble management: Low-viscosity formulas reduce air entrapment. Some kits claim self-degassing or bubble dissipation within 1–2 hours without vacuum equipment.
  • Material safety: Platinum-cured silicone is widely considered safe for crafts and food-safe applications after proper curing. Confirm odor and non-toxicity for your workspace.
  • Hardness and flexibility: Silicone hardness (measured in Shore A) affects demolding and detail. Softer 10–15A rubbers excel with fine details but may deform under heavy use; firmer options like 30A–40A hold shape better for rigid casts.
  • Color and additives: Some kits allow mica powder color mixing. If you plan to color molds, ensure the base silicone accepts pigments without affecting cure.
  • Volume and project scope: Large-volume kits are cost-effective for multiple projects, but ensure you have storage space and proper curing conditions.
  • Application versatility: Consider whether you need molds for resin, candles, soap, chocolate, or concrete to pick a kit with broad compatibility.

To maximize results, follow each kit’s specific instructions for mixing, degassing (if required), pouring, and curing. Store silicone in a cool, dry place away from direct sunlight to preserve elasticity and prevent premature curing.
